Job Summary


PTFE Extrusion Dev Technician Level “A” will be responsible for technically maintaining development in a defined area of the facility. This would include troubleshooting and correction of process failures, overseeing extruder assembly, maintaining damaged tooling, overseeing extruder startup, ensuring best practice sheets are being recorded properly, and running of PTFE development projects.



Responsibilities

Level “A” extrusion technicians should be technically competent in running multiple materials, process configurations, and different sizes/types of extruders. Paste Extrusion



  • Properly identify cosmetic defects

    • Surface finish - Roughness

    • OD/ID Shear Marks

    • Cloudiness

    • Black Spots

    • Determine Undercooked

    • Determine Overcooked

    • OD / ID Lines

    • OD / ID Cracked

    • Cut ends jagged OD/ID

    • Wall Cracked

    • Loose Dirt

    • Slippage

    • Powder Marks

    • Lube Smell in Tubing

    • Splitting

    • Kinks/Dents


  • Properly diagnose dimensional problems

    • Material Flat

    • Walls off

    • OD/ID/WALL Adjustments

    • Concentricity / TIR out of spec

    • Fluctuating Size

    • Ovality

    • Cut Lengths / Tolerance / Angularity


  • Compounding

    • What is overworked powder? Prevention

    • Wet / Dry Powder – Identifications, root cause, prevention

    • What happens if not pre-rolled ?

    • Cross contamination of resin? How? How to prevent?

    • High Moisture? Identification?

    • Where will dirt be most likely picked up from?

    • Coagulated Pigment. (large pigment balls). Cause?

    • Failed Pantone, inconsistent color. Causes?

    • Fillers not dispersed evenly?

    • Lumpy Powder (Causes?)

    • Jar washing rules.


  • Process documentation and notes properly completed and organized daily.

    • Notes

    • Proper Filling Out of BBP

    • Operator Interface


  • Process specific

    • SLW extrusion

    • Wire Machine PTFE extrusion

    • Tuber PTFE extrusion

    • Proficiency on coil, spool, cut put-ups, differences, why?

    • Proficient measuring parts

    • HS / Secondary Input Specifics

    • Extrusion of PTFE over wire

    • Horizontal PTFE Extrusion


  • Preforming

    • Preform dry out. How to prevent?

    • Pressure build up in extrusion. Causes?

    • Fluctuating at the head? Causes?

    • Required surface cosmetics of preform?

    • Gouges / scrapes / causes / ID/OD

    • Cracks in preform. Effect on extrusion. Causes?

    • What to watch for pouring color / fillers? Corrections?

    • Proper procedure for stacking preforms.

    • Stripes


  • Tooling

    • Matchups

    • Rod / Adapter

    • Adaptor / Mandrel

    • Sleeve / Master die

    • Master die / Insert

    • Polish (Visual)

    • Proper Mandrel Measurement


  • Setup and operation of test equipment to evaluate prototypes against specifications.

    • Tensile testing on Instron, selection of proper method, setup, and reporting

    • SEM images and IND measurement
